That is going to cause problems when library have global state. I have seen similar >> problems, which have often caused crash of program) for example in Linux, when direct of >> indirect dependencies causes 2 different versions of shared library to be loaded: > I'm not quite sure how it works exactly, but with C we just resolve everything like above, which > seems to be the correct way. With C++ things are trickier and we have to do -lstdcxx -lgcc or we > get mangled names that can't even be exported. The following could work (I only tried under Linux, so for native DJGPP and/or other libraries one should modify script): [andris AT ap dxe]$ cat mk_lib_export_table.sh #! /bin/sh i686-pc-msdosdjgpp-nm --extern-only /usr/i686-pc-msdosdjgpp/lib/libstdc++.a |\ awk '/^[0-9A-H]/ && ($2 == "W" || $2 == "T") { print $3 }' | sort | uniq |\ sed -e 's/^_//' >symbols.tmp (    echo "#include "    echo ""    awk '{ print "extern void ", $1, "();"}' symbols.tmp    echo ""    echo "DXE_EXPORT_TABLE (exported_symbols)"    awk '{print "  DXE_EXPORT(",$1,")"}' symbols.tmp    echo "DXE_EXPORT_END"    echo ""    echo "int main() { return 0; }" ) | i686-pc-msdosdjgpp-gcc -v -O0 -fno-builtin -x c - -l stdc++ Only added main() to avoid having linker error. Also linked executable to verify that symbols are extracted correctly. One can there put code to register generated export table instead. I only tried gcc-12.2.0.
